Binary package hint: avant-window-navigator

gutsy 7.10
avant-window-navigator 0.2.1-0ubuntu1~gutsy1

I am attempting to upgrade my packages to the official release.
currently using packages from http://download.tuxfamily.org/syzygy42
package is 0.2.0-bzr158-1

when I remove the old unofficial packages and install the new official
packages I cannot access the applets. The old release had a core applets
package, which seems to be missing from the official release. (awn-core-
applets-bzr is the package I am using currently)

Since this is the first official release, should there be a migration
package that goes thru and removes all the old packages and replaces
them with the official releases (this might be useful as there are
several outdated packages from various sites that don't play nice
together)
